The Keto-genic Diet as A Mood Stabilizer?

Back in 2018, after my wife had some serious health issues, she became worried about her health and started a keto diet to lose some weight. Just 9 months later, she had lost 110 lbs.

When I tried the diet, I was able to lose 35 lbs. in 1 month and noticed a postive impact on my mental health.

I won’t go into too much detail about the science of the keto diet and how it works, but the keto diet is a way to take in healthy fats and starve your body of carbs to the point that your body starts using up excess fat as its fuel source.

For my wife, the keto diet didn’t just allow her to drop the excess weight she gained over the years after having 5 kids, but it also led to many other positive health benefits that are lesser-known and often overlooked.

The Keto Diet As A Mood Stabilizer?

One of the most noticable positive benefits of adopting the keto-genic diet was the affect it had on my mood.

Both my wife and I, when we are consistent with our keto diet and we get into a good ketosis, we experience having more energy, brain clarity, and a better mood.

For me, as someone who struggles with combat related PTSD and bipolar 1 disorder, making lifestyle changes that help me stabilize my mood is a very important factor in managing my mental health.

Outside of my personal experience, there’s also a growing body of scientific research that proves that adopting a keo-genic diet has positive benefits as a mood stabilizer.

This makes sense to me, because sugar and carbs are highly addictive. Therefore, they impact mood in profound ways.

The negative impacts both sugar and carbs have on mood are apparent when your body is in ketosis and then you have a spike in sugar/carb intake. You will quickly recognize the negative impact in the form of brain fog, lack of energy, and even irritability.
